The minnesota certified food manager is an individual who has completed a food safety training program and passed an exam to demonstrate their knowledge and understanding of safe food handling practices.
Food establishments in Minnesota are required to have at least one certified food manager on staff to ensure that food is handled safely and prepared correctly.
To become a certified food manager in Minnesota, individuals must complete a food safety training program approved by the Minnesota Department of Health and pass an exam.
The purpose of the minnesota certified food manager is to reduce the risk of foodborne illnesses by ensuring that food is handled, prepared, and served safely.
Information that must be reported on the minnesota certified food manager includes the name of the individual, the date of certification, and the name of the training program completed.
